24. The function f(t) = -16t^2 +20t +4 gives the height of a ball, in feet, t seconds after it is tossed.

Answer:

-12 feet per second

Step-by-step explanation:

average rate of change over [0.75, 1.25] = \frac{f(1.25) - f(0.75)}{1.25 - 0.75}

f(1.25) - f(0.75) = 4 - 10 = -6

1.25 - 0.75 = 0.5

\frac{f(1.25) - f(0.75)}{1.25 - 0.75} = \frac{-6}{0.5} = -12
